Briarwood Road, London house prices

Homes in Briarwood Road, London have a median sold price of £730,000 — every figure here comes straight from HM Land Registry. Over the past decade prices are +68% in cash — but +21% once inflation is stripped out.

Briarwood Road, London house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in Briarwood Road, London?

Homes in Briarwood Road, London have a median sold price of £730,000 — the middle of 90 recorded transactions.

What is the price range of homes sold in Briarwood Road, London?

Recorded sales in Briarwood Road, London range from £60,000 to £2,550,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in Briarwood Road, London risen?

Over the past decade prices in Briarwood Road, London are +68% in cash terms but +21%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in Briarwood Road, London?

In Briarwood Road, London the median price is £6,273 per square metre, from 63 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Briarwood Road, London was 1 August 2025.
